A deciduous shrub of the family Stachentaceae (APG classification: Stachentaceae). It is about 3 meters tall. It has many branches and brown bark. The leaves are alternate, egg-shaped, elliptical, and pointed. In spring, before the leaves appear, the racemes hang down and many yellow flowers are lined up. It is dioecious. It has four calyxes, tinged with blackish brown, and four petals. The male flowers are large with eight stamens, and the female flowers are small with one pistil. The fruit is spherical and contains many seeds. It is distributed from Hokkaido to Kyushu. The fruit contains tannin and is used as a substitute for oak gallnuts, and the flowering branches are used in flower arrangements. The variety, Nanban-Kibushi, has large leaves with powdery white undersides. The fruit is also large. It is distributed on the Pacific side of Shikoku and Kyushu, as well as Amami-Oshima and Tokunoshima. [Kyoshio Furusawa September 17, 2020] There is a great deal of variation in Cornus officinalis depending on the region, and there are varieties such as Hachijo Cornus, Long-leaf Cornus, and Hazakura Cornus.
